A bystander has launched an expletive filled tirade at a neo-Nazi leader outside court, labelling him the “worst person in Australia”. Thomas Sewell, 32, and 13 other men faced Melbourne Magistrates Court on Tuesday after being charged over the Camp Sovereignty incident. It’s alleged Sewell led the group that stormed the site after an anti-immigration protest in the Melbourne city centre in August.
